Cracked Stucco Repair in Marin County, CA
Cracked stucco repair services address damage caused by settling, weather exposure, or impact that results in cracks or splits in the exterior stucco surface. These repairs typically involve patching or reapplying stucco to restore the appearance and integrity of the wall. Homeowners often seek this service for issues on residential facades, decorative exteriors, or accent walls, especially when cracks become visible or threaten the durability of the surface. Understanding the extent of the damage, the cause of the cracks, and the overall condition of the stucco are important considerations before requesting repair work.
Property owners should know that cracked stucco can lead to moisture intrusion, which may cause further deterioration if left unaddressed. Repair projects can vary from small cracks to larger sections that require patching or reapplication. It's useful to inquire about the types of cracks being repaired, the materials used, and the expected longevity of the repair. Properly addressing stucco cracks helps maintain the property's curb appeal and protects against potential water damage.

Cracked Stucco Repair Questions
What causes stucco to crack? Cracks can result from settling, moisture intrusion, or temperature changes affecting the stucco surface.
How can I tell if my stucco needs repair? Visible cracks, crumbling areas, or water stains are signs that repair may be necessary.
Is cracked stucco a sign of structural damage? Not always; surface cracks are common and often cosmetic, but larger or shifting cracks may indicate underlying issues.
What are common repair methods for cracked stucco? Repairs typically involve patching cracks, reapplying a new coat of stucco, or resurfacing to restore appearance and durability.
